Who we are

Sanlam Personal Loans (SPL) was established 23 years ago and is now part of a newly established Fintech business within the Sanlam Group on a mission to democratize financial advice and solutions for everyone across the African continent. We exist to pioneer inclusive financial confidence helping people build strong foundations to bridge the gap in generational wealth. Our culture is that of agility and constant deployment, we believe in learning fast and learning forward. Our aim is to provide a work environment where knowledge workers can accelerate the development of their ideas and bring innovation to market; at the same time provide a compelling career and development proposition that will enable them to realize their dreams.
 

What will you do?

This role resides in Diep River, Cape Town, for now, we will be moving to Bellville Jan 2026, and reports to a Call Centre Team Leader. The Call Center Team Leaders provides a positive customer experience by evaluating customers’ needs and offering customers personal loans telephonically. The incumbent does this by maintaining compliance requirements such as Treating Customers Fairly, adhering to FAIS and NCA requirements.
